What year did the Berlin wall fall?

The Berlin Wall fell on November 9, 1989.

 This event marked the end of the Cold War era and the reunification of East and West Germany. 

The fall of the Berlin Wall was a historic moment that is commemorated worldwide as a symbol of freedom and democracy.

The Berlin Wall fell in 1989. The fall of the Berlin Wall marked the end of the Cold War and the reunification of Germany.

The Berlin Wall was a barrier that divided East and West Germany from 1961 to 1989. It was built to stop East Germans from fleeing to West Germany, and to prevent Western influence from entering East Germany. On November 9, 1989, the East German government announced that citizens were free to cross the wall, and it was soon dismantled. The fall of the Berlin Wall is seen as a symbol of the end of the Cold War and the reunification of Germany.

The Berlin Wall fell on November 9, 1989. The Berlin Wall was a barrier that divided Berlin into two separate parts, East and West Berlin from 1961 to 1989. It was built by the German Democratic Republic (GDR), which was the communist government of East Germany, to prevent people from fleeing to West Berlin, which was under the control of democratic, capitalist West Germany.
